Area contextNeighborhood Overview – Shadow Ridge Public Golf Course (Ionia, MI)
Shadow Ridge Public Golf Course is situated just south of Ionia, Michigan, a charming city in Ionia County, approximately 30 miles east of Grand Rapids. The primary access route is Kelsey Highway, which connects to M-21, a major east-west thoroughfare, and US-16, providing convenient links to larger urban centers. For those flying in, Gerald R. Ford International Airport (GRR) in Grand Rapids is the closest major airport, about a 45-minute to an hour's drive depending on traffic. While public transportation directly to the course is limited, the local area is best navigated by car. Consider arriving 30-45 minutes prior to your tee time, especially on busy weekends, to allow ample time for check-in, warming up, and navigating any potential local traffic around Ionia or on Kelsey Highway during peak hours.
Lodging contextWhere to Stay Near Shadow Ridge Public Golf Course
The immediate vicinity around Shadow Ridge Public Golf Course is primarily rural and residential, with limited hotel options directly adjacent. Most visitors opt for accommodations in nearby Ionia or the larger city of Greenville, roughly a 20-minute drive north. For more extensive hotel selections and amenities, travelers often choose to stay in Grand Rapids, which offers a wide range of lodging, from budget-friendly chains to more upscale hotels, about a 45-minute drive west. Booking your stay in advance is highly recommended, especially during the peak golf season from late spring through early fall, as room availability can be limited in the smaller surrounding towns. Weather & Seasons at Shadow Ridge Public Golf Course
- Winter: Winter in Ionia is cold with regular snowfall, typically from December through February. Temperatures frequently drop below freezing, making outdoor golf impossible. Visitors should expect icy conditions and pack heavy winter gear, including insulated jackets, hats, gloves, and waterproof boots. Travel can be affected by snow and ice, so checking road conditions before any excursions is advisable.
- Spring & early summer: Spring (March-May) brings a gradual warming trend, though cold snaps and late snows are possible early on. Expect variable conditions with average temperatures ranging from the 40s to 60s Fahrenheit. Layering clothing is key, with waterproof outerwear recommended for unpredictable rain showers. Early summer (June) starts to warm significantly, with comfortable days ideal for golf, though occasional rain persists.
- Mid-summer: Mid-summer (July-August) is typically the warmest period, with average temperatures in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it, often accompanied by humidity. Sunny days are common, perfect for golf, but heat can be intense. Lightweight, breathable clothing, sun hats, sunglasses, and ample sunscreen are essential. Staying hydrated is crucial, and planning rounds for cooler morning or late afternoon hours can enhance comfort.
- Fall season: Fall (September-November) offers a picturesque backdrop with changing leaf colors and cooler, crisp air. Temperatures gradually decrease from the 70s to the 40s Fahrenheit. Early fall is excellent for golf, while late fall can become chilly and damp. Packing layers, including sweaters, jackets, and possibly a light waterproof outer shell, is recommended for comfort during this transitional season.
- Rain & snow: Rain is possible throughout the year but is most frequent in spring and fall. Thunderstorms can occur during summer months, sometimes bringing heavy downpours and lightning, which will halt play. Winter brings snowfall, and accumulated snow can cover the course for extended periods. Visitors should monitor weather forecasts closely, especially when planning travel and outdoor activities, and be prepared for potential delays or cancellations due to severe weather.
